MONEY can't buy happiness.
That's the message from research released yesterday showing Queenslanders in the federal electorate of Wide Bay have the nation's highest level of personal well-being despite also having one of the nation's lowest average household income levels.
Wide Bay in Queensland, comprises: Maryborough, Hervey Bay and Gympie.

The population of Gympie in 1996 was 10,803 people. By 2001 the population was 10,572 showing a population decline of 2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Gympie is 10 - 19 years.
Households in Gympie are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ying between $400.00 - $600.00 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Gympie work in a professional occupation.
